logo

Output 88ee536622e8729578937cd2200169180a97935a430d9c05b248d6ed1ed70724:126

value
17438
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0ab5b366d0c93a35358d625bcc2a71673cd1b630 OP_EQUALVERIFY OP_CHECKSIG
address
1ydRiCdVXDFpqp4sTRr1sVridk3U76xg6
transaction
88ee536622e8729578937cd2200169180a97935a430d9c05b248d6ed1ed70724